What NVIDIA Actually Launched

At GTC 2026, NVIDIA introduced the NVIDIA Agent Toolkit — not a single product, but a software stack for building and running autonomous AI agents at scale. The headline pieces:

  • OpenShell — an open-source runtime for building “self-evolving” agents that can improve their own workflows over time.
  • A tool layer that gives agents safe, structured access to real software and APIs.
  • A sandboxed runtime so agents can take actions without you praying they don’t break something.
  • Domain-specific kits (like BioNeMo Agent Toolkit for life sciences) that ship agents pre-loaded with expert tools.

The strategic point is bigger than any one feature: NVIDIA is positioning itself not just as the company that sells the chips agents run on, but as the company that sells the entire factory floor where agents are built and deployed. The Quieter, More Useful Shift: Agent “Loops”

Hardware infrastructure is half the story. The other half is happening among individual builders, and it’s arguably more useful to you.

The big idea: instead of building a custom agent from scratch every time, builders are packaging proven agent workflows into reusable “loops” — a research loop, an outreach loop, a content-repurposing loop, a code-review loop. Curated libraries of these (Matthew Berman’s Forward Future “Loop Library” is one notable example, with dozens of ready-made agent loops) mean you can grab a battle-tested workflow instead of reinventing it.

This is the same thing that happened to web development. Nobody hand-codes everything anymore — they assemble proven components. Agents are hitting that maturity point now.


Why Agents Are Suddenly Reliable Enough For Real Work

Three things changed in 2026:

  1. Models stopped losing the plot. Frontier models like Claude Opus 4.8 and GPT-5.5 finally hold coherence across dozens of tool calls. Long-horizon reliability was the blocker, and it’s largely solved at the top end.
  2. Sandboxing got serious. You can now give an agent real power (run code, hit APIs, move files) inside guardrails that contain the blast radius when it’s wrong. That’s the difference between a toy and a tool.
  3. Standard patterns emerged. The community figured out which agent designs actually work — plan-execute-verify loops, human-in-the-loop checkpoints, narrow scopes. The loop libraries encode that hard-won knowledge.

The Reality Check (Because Hype Helps No One)

Here’s the part the keynotes skip: most enterprises still find single-purpose AI workflows more reliable than fully autonomous agents. A tightly-scoped workflow that does one thing perfectly beats a do-everything agent that’s right 80% of the time — and 80% isn’t good enough when money’s on the line.

So the smart 2026 playbook isn’t “deploy autonomous agents everywhere.” It’s:

  • Use agents for open-ended, exploratory tasks where you’ll review the output (research, drafting, prototyping).
  • Use workflows for repeatable, high-stakes tasks where reliability beats flexibility (data processing, reporting, anything customer-facing).

Match the autonomy level to the cost of being wrong. That’s the whole secret.


How To Ride This Wave (Starting This Week)

You don’t need NVIDIA’s data-center stack to benefit. Start here:

  1. Pick one annoying, repetitive task in your work — something multi-step you do weekly.
  2. Find an existing agent loop or template for it instead of building from zero.
  3. Keep yourself in the loop at the checkpoint that matters (the final send, the publish, the payment).
  4. Expand only after it’s boringly reliable. Reliability compounds; ambition doesn’t.
